Output d27e39e1aa838fe6251ec1a92d2476663e9882f237474b224becfbfa5b61127d:1

value
499905
script pubkey
OP_HASH160 OP_PUSHBYTES_20 429a5fe39eba6811edcbc858b7663b17cdbaecc9 OP_EQUAL
address
37mBTLXexFKGqgLv3y7LB5svdv7GqGrYQf
transaction
d27e39e1aa838fe6251ec1a92d2476663e9882f237474b224becfbfa5b61127d
confirmations
186541
spent
true